Newton's first law (law of inertia) states that objects resist changes in motion - a resting object stays at rest, and a moving object continues with constant velocity unless acted upon by an unbalanced external force. Options A, B, and C correctly describe this principle. Option D is false because a body CAN move at constant speed with an external force if the force is perpendicular to motion (like circular motion), or if balanced forces act on it.
